Does the TPMS RDC antenna need recoding upon replacement?

I've been having issues with my TPMS so I took it to the dealer today to have it diagnosed. It came back that the RDC unit is bad. The tech told me that any time a 'control unit' goes bad, it requires recoding the car. He made it sound like the whole car had to be reflashed, said it would take 1.5 hours of labor. The part plus labor would've cost $357.

Anyhow, does anyone know if it does have to be coded? Id obviously rather just get the part and replace it myself if thats the case.
